Pity Notes

Legendary pity distance: 100 spins.

Mythical pity distance: 250 spins.

Per-roll odds and budget odds are pity-adjusted from your current count, using the current rarity pool as the planning baseline.

Planner Notes

Use this planner as a budgeting tool, not a guarantee engine. Even good odds can miss in short reroll windows.

For Jujutsu Infinite, the practical decision is often whether to stop at a strong A-tier keep or continue toward a narrow S-tier target.

Check active codes before spending hard-earned spins so you do not overcommit resources that the game is already handing out.
